So what would you be doing for us?
Support the Product Owner and help lead as an integral part of the team for both business and IT alike
Apply your technical and business insight to drive requirement elicitation whilst working closely with the Solution Architect and Engineers to build detailed User Stories
Bring to life your banking experience to help frame, create and build new and improved ways of working
Use your domain knowledge to drive forward change to meet the Lab’s OKRs

What we need from you:
Solid Understanding of business analysis and business architecture methodologies and techniques and their practical application
Exposure to skills from multiple subject areas such as Operating Model, Process Design, Digital and Technology
Proficient in Agile having used JIRA and Confluence
Exposure to systems thinking, business architecture and agile change delivery
Modelling – develop, define & document ‘As Is’ & ‘To Be’ process models and data definitions
Evidence of maintaining internal and external networks to source data and information to enable timely recommendations and advice
Evidence of leading a team of BAs, being a mentor and coach whilst handling a project of work
Evidence of Engaging and influencing partners, anticipating, clarifying and shaping requirements for the purpose of optimising business results
